Are people in Plano older or younger than people in Sanford?- The Median Age in Plano is 4.3 years older than in Sanford.
Are housing costs cheaper in Plano or Sanford?- Plano
housing costs are 50.1% more expensive than Sanford hous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Plano or Sanford?- The average commute for residents of Plano is 0.6 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Sanford.
